**Alert: cron-drift-suspected**

Heads up, reviewer: this alert fires when the Tockwatch scheduler notices a job's actual start time drifting more than 90 seconds from its declared schedule over three consecutive runs. The usual culprit is a queue backlog in the Ferriday workers, not clock skew. If the PR you're reviewing touches scheduler config, double-check the drift dashboard before approving. Questions about tuning the threshold should go to the scheduling crew.

alerts address for kafof-bagag: kasael@olvarqdyn.corp

Please cascade the following to your branch managers with care. Effective next quarter, we will stop accepting new orders for the Parlane appliance series. Existing stock may be sold through, but no replenishment will be issued after the cut-off. Warranty service continues for the full contractual period; spares will route through the Hartveil depot. Branch managers should prepare customer scripts using the attached guidance and avoid speculation about successor products. The confidential summary of the related business plans appears below.

internal memo for kadug-tawep: The northern region missed its Wenvan quota by 27.3 percent last quarter. Soroxox Holdings plans to lower the Aldix list price by 8.2 percent in November. The steering committee signed off on a budget of $264.1 million for Project Briix. The renewal with Quenethax Freight closes at $65.6 million a year, 21.0 percent below the last contract.

Quick heads-up on Pinwheel UI versioning: we cut a minor release every sprint, and anything touching component props needs a changeset file in the PR. No changeset, no merge — the bot will nag you. Majors are rare and go through the design council first. The full policy, with examples of what counts as breaking, lives on the internal page below.

wiki page, bahip-yahip: https://grafana.qirvanlabs.corp/browse/display/projects/cc3a1b9dbfc9